Managing Power Purchase Agreements (PPAs) is challenging, requiring constant oversight of deadlines, performance metrics, and financial obligations. Missing these can lead to penalties or contract termination. AI tools simplify this process by automating data analysis, flagging risks, and streamlining compliance tasks.

Trackado is an AI-driven contract management platform designed to simplify compliance with Power Purchase Agreements (PPAs). While it serves as a general contract management tool, its advanced features make it especially effective for handling the complexities of renewable energy agreements. Here’s a closer look at what it offers:

The platform uses AI to extract critical compliance details, such as schedules, thresholds, penalty clauses, and regulatory requirements. This automation eliminates the tedious manual review process, saving hours for legal and operational teams. It also flags essential dates, financial obligations, and performance metrics that need regular monitoring, ensuring nothing gets overlooked.

With automated milestone tracking, Trackado keeps tabs on important timelines, sending reminders for compliance deadlines, contract renewals, and reviews. This feature helps organizations stay on top of their obligations, reducing the risk of missed deadlines or non-compliance.

The system’s customizable workflows allow businesses to tailor approval processes to their specific PPA needs. For instance, if a performance issue arises, the platform triggers a custom review workflow, enabling teams to address potential compliance problems before they escalate.

Trackado also provides real-time financial insights through intuitive dashboards. These tools help users monitor revenue, track cost overruns, and assess penalty risks across multiple agreements, making it easier to make informed decisions.

Centralized document storage is another standout feature. By storing all PPA-related documents in one place, Trackado ensures quick access during audits or dispute resolution. This can be a game-changer in situations where fast retrieval of historical records is crucial.

Pricing is flexible to suit different needs. The Free tier supports up to 15 contracts, while the Business plan ($129/month) and Enterprise plan ($299/month) cater to larger operations managing extensive PPA portfolios.

Security is a top priority, with data hosted in secure European facilities using SSL encryption and enterprise-grade protocols. This ensures sensitive PPA information, like pricing and performance data, remains protected at the highest standards.

Terzo sets itself apart from other AI tools by combining financial analysis with real-time monitoring to streamline PPA compliance. Its AI-driven approach focuses on financial contract analysis and automated data processing, offering an impressive 99% data accuracy. This makes it a dependable option for energy companies juggling the complexities of power purchase agreements (PPAs).

One of Terzo’s standout strengths is its ability to slash contract review times by 70%, enabling users to access essential PPA data in just seconds. By automating this process, the platform complements other AI tools, delivering rapid and actionable insights across key PPA metrics.

"AI technology also provides these same staff members with better insights, allowing them to make more informed decisions and reduce risk."

Terzo goes beyond basic document scanning. It aggregates data from multiple sources, evaluates contract terms, and generates in-depth reports. This predictive capability ensures comprehensive monitoring of performance metrics, payment terms, and regulatory requirements across entire contract portfolios, enhancing overall PPA compliance.

A major highlight of Terzo is its predictive AI functionality, which uses both current and historical data to improve forecasting. This helps energy companies anticipate and mitigate potential compliance risks before they escalate.

The platform doesn’t just save time – it delivers measurable financial benefits. On average, users achieve over 10% cost savings by gaining insights into contract and spending data. This enhanced visibility enables better management of contract renewal dates, vendor compliance, and opportunities for cost optimization across agreements.

Another key feature is Terzo’s real-time anomaly detection. Its AI tools can identify irregularities in invoice matching and payment processing, flagging potential fraud or compliance issues early.

To keep teams on track, Terzo offers an automatic notification system. It alerts stakeholders about critical deadlines, such as contract renewals, payment due dates, and regulatory filings. This proactive system helps energy companies avoid penalties and ensures they meet all PPA obligations without fail.
